我正在尝试在我当前的项目中实现一些jquery淡入淡出,这是我第一次使用它,它不会实现。这是代码
<script type="text/javascript" src="https://ajax.googleapis.com/ajax/libs/jquery/1.6.2/jquery.min.js"></script>
<script type="text/javascript" src="jquery.js"></script>
<script type="text/javascript">
$(document).ready(function(){
$("#appearingduo").fadeIn('slow'function(){
});
});</script>
</head>
正如你所看到的,我在外部javascript表中有jquery库,我只是从jquery.com复制和粘贴,这是正确的方法吗? 还有什么是淡入的是一个图像所以在css我设置它显示:none,所以它可以淡入,但它什么都不做。 所有帮助赞赏。 蚂蚁
答案 0 :(得分:4)
你省略了一个逗号,要分隔传递给方法的不同参数,它应该如下所示:
$(document).ready(function(){
$("#appearingduo").fadeIn('slow',
function(){
});
});
参考文献:
答案 1 :(得分:3)
您错过了'slow'
和function
之间的逗号。
答案 2 :(得分:1)
您缺少逗号:
$(document).ready(function(){
$("#appearingduo").fadeIn('slow'function(){
});
});
应该是:
$(document).ready(function(){
$("#appearingduo").fadeIn('slow', function () {
// fade has finished
});
});
如果你注意到我清理了一下格式。如果你保持一个干净和一致的格式,那么你将减少错误,如被遗忘的逗号,不匹配的parathesis等。